Latest Patents

Among his latest patents is a method for application-aware hub clustering techniques for a hyper-scale SD-WAN. This invention provides a method for connecting first and second sites in a software-defined wide area network (SD-WAN). It involves receiving a packet of a particular flow at an edge node and using flow attributes to identify a hub-selection rule for forwarding the packet to the appropriate hub node. Another notable patent is for methods of micro-segmentation in SD-WAN for virtual networks. This method utilizes deep packet inspection to identify contextual information about packet flows and applies policies before forwarding packets to specific machines.
